The movie theater industry has been undergoing changes in recent years, driven by advances in technology, changing consumer preferences, and shifting business models. Here are some of the key trends that are currently shaping the industry:
1. Streaming services: The rise of streaming services such as Netflix, Hulu, and Amazon Prime has disrupted the traditional movie theater industry. These services offer a wide range of movies and TV shows to consumers at a fraction of the cost of going to the movies. As a result, movie theaters have seen a decline in attendance.
2. Premium formats: To compete with streaming services, movie theaters have been investing in premium formats such as 3D, IMAX, and Dolby Cinema. These formats offer a more immersive and engaging movie-going experience, which can help to attract consumers back to theaters.
3. Alternative content: Movie theaters are also offering alternative content such as live events, concerts, and esports tournaments to attract a wider range of audiences. This can help to diversify revenue streams and attract new customers.
4. Subscription models: Some movie theaters have introduced subscription models, which allow customers to see a certain number of movies per month for a flat fee. This can help to increase revenue and customer loyalty.
5. Virtual reality: Some movie theaters are experimenting with virtual reality (VR) technology, which allows customers to experience movies in a fully immersive environment. This can be a unique and exciting experience for movie enthusiasts.
